Hi everyone,

I have added several third-party VST-Plugins (Waves Bundle, etc.) to clips in my timeline. When I close DaVinci and reopen it, the order of those VST-Plugins has changed.

I dont know why this happens. Do you have advice or a solution for this?

Still on Windows 10, most current release of DaVinci.

Clip FX only. Seems to be consisent behaviour with specific clips.

Some of them are compounded, some are not.

My workaround for now was to just do all the work on one day, export it as a WAVE and then go on without closing the program.

Just tried out a new workaround, that seems to solve the problem for now: I apply the vst-plugins in that order I prefer, then cache in audio effects in fairlight, close the program and reopen project, erase the cache and voila - it seems to stay in place in the order I choose. Not the finest way to do it I guess, but it works for now.
